## ThumbForge Image Cache Leak

If ThumbForge workers start eating memory, it's almost always the decoded-image cache failing to evict after a burst of oversized uploads. Restarting the worker pool buys time, but check the eviction metrics first — if they're flat, the leak is active. Heap capture steps and the known-bad release list live on the internal page below.

wiki page, tadug-yagap: https://jira.qorvelsys.internal/pages/browse/display/projects/5e6c

**Key Ceremony — Item 4 (Tollgrove Billing Worker, Blue-Green)**

Support: confirm before cutover. Green stack signed with new deploy key; blue kept warm for 48h rollback window. Verify ledger checksums match on both stacks. Do not page engineering unless checksums diverge. Rollback script is sealed in the ops vault; to unseal it during an incident, enter the recovery passphrase below.

strongbox words: druath-quenael

Subject: Recon job v4.2 ready for your pass. Hey — the Stockmarsh inventory reconciliation job is staged for release. Main changes: the ledger comparison now runs in read-only mode until the final commit step, and we dropped the old admin bypass flag entirely (you flagged that last quarter). Diff is small, mostly permission tightening. Would love your sign-off by Thursday so we can ship Friday morning. The candidate build you should review is identified below.

session token of kahog-bahif = htk9_f63daec35